What are the common vibration operations? What is it??
The impact of vibration on human body can be divided into whole body vibration and local vibration. Whole body vibration is mainly caused by the vibration source (vibration machine, vehicle, moving work platform) passing through the support part (foot and hip) of the body, spreading the vibration along the lower limbs or trunk, and then the vibration is transmitted to the operator's hands and arms through the vibration tools, vibration machine or vibration workpiece.
The frequency range of whole body vibration is mainly 1Hz~20Hz. The frequency range of local vibration action is 20Hz~1000Hz. The above division is relative. In a certain frequency range (such as below 100Hz), there are both local vibration and whole body vibration.
1. Local vibration operation: It mainly refers to various types of work using vibration tools, such as sand riveter, forger, driller, tamper, grinder, and users of electric saw and planer.
2. Whole body vibration operation: mainly the operators of vibrating machinery. For example, the source operator of the source truck and the operator of the truck mounted drilling rig; The generator workers in the drilling generator room and the vibration workers on the field mobile equipment such as the tractor operators for seismic operations and pre drilling operations, such as the forgers.

Laying of buried pipes
1) Grooving on the wall or in the air concrete can be used to embed pipe devices. Grooving on the wall or in the air should be carried out along the direction of pipe laying to meet the needs of laying concealed pipes. The width of the groove shall ensure that the thickness of the pipe cover layer is not less than 20mm on the wall and 100mm in the concrete air.
2) Before laying pipes on the wall and laying buried pipes, use cement nails to fix the pipes in a positive direction (the bayonet faces outward), with the pipe clamp distance of about 200mm, and then push the buried pipes into the pipe clamp for fixation.
3) At the end of the pipeline laying to fill the cover layer, stop the ventilation inspection, use the pressure gauge to pressurize the inspection or use soapy water to coat the joint to check whether the leakage is caused by improper devices. After inspection, if there is no leakage, the materials such as cement can be used to fill the groove and seal the pipeline. The assembly and connection part of the pipeline must be exposed to the wall or the air for easy connection with the appliance.
4) If the buried installation device is not adopted, the exposed pipe device can also be used, and the pipe clamp is also used for isometric connection.
